Global Mobile Homes Market (USD Million), 2021 - 2031
In the year 2024, the Global Mobile Homes Market was valued at USD 52592.14 million. The size of this market is expected to increase to USD 74002.42 million by the year 2031, while growing at a Compounded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5.0%.

Global Mobile Homes Market Recent Developments
-
May 2022: The U.S. Department of Energy (DOE) adopted new energy standards for manufactured housing - commonly referred to as single-section and multi-section mobile homes - that would help consumers save hundreds of dollars on their annual utility bills and slash carbon emissions by 80 million metric tons, which is equivalent to the energy use of over 10 million homes in one year. Once implemented, the new efficiency standards, including insulation and sealing requirements updates, would help bring the country closer to reaching the net-zero emissions goal by 2050.
-
October 2022: Cavco Industries Inc. announced that it signed a binding offer to acquire the business of Solitaire Homes Inc. and other related entities, including its four manufacturing facilities, twenty-two retail locations, and dedicated transportation operations. Cavco Industries Inc. is one of the largest producers of manufactured and modular homes in the United States, based on reported wholesale shipments. Cavco expects to fund the acquisition entirely with cash on hand. The transaction is expected to close early in the Company's fourth quarter of the fiscal year 2023, subject to applicable regulatory approvals and the satisfaction of certain customary conditions.

Infrastructure Limitations:Inadequate infrastructure poses a significant challenge for the development and adoption of mobile homes in rural or remote areas, where limited access to utilities and transportation may hinder market growth. Mobile homes require basic infrastructure such as water, electricity, and sewage systems to function effectively and provide residents with essential amenities. However, in many rural or remote regions, the infrastructure may be underdeveloped or lacking altogether, making it difficult for mobile home communities to thrive. Without reliable access to utilities, potential buyers may be deterred from investing in mobile homes, as the lack of essential services can compromise their quality of life and overall living experience.
Limited transportation infrastructure further compounds the challenges faced by mobile home developments in rural or remote areas. Mobile homes are often situated in locations where residents rely on personal vehicles or public transportation to access essential services such as grocery stores, healthcare facilities, and employment opportunities. In regions with inadequate transportation infrastructure, residents may face difficulties in commuting to work or accessing essential services, diminishing the attractiveness of mobile home living. Additionally, the lack of transportation options may isolate residents and limit their social and economic opportunities, further impeding the development and adoption of mobile homes in these areas.
